After a fruitful 15-year plus long stint at DEN Networks Ltd , Sunil Punj has decided to move on. An industry veteran with around 28 years of rich multi dimensional experience and an expert in distribution/ operations, he played a crucial role in augmenting the footprint of organisations like DEN, Hathway and IN Cable across various States.
Through his deep understanding of the industry , sharp business acumen and excellent relations with all stake holders and trade partners in the value chain, Sunil has been successful in driving a significant meaningful expansion for DEN.
“Yes this has indeed been a very enriching and satisfying experience and am thankful to the Management for their faith in me and warm regards to all stake holders for all their understanding and co-operation. It is time to move on and make space for new talent to bring fresh ideas on the table and take it forward from here. My best wishes to all team members,” Punj said. |
